Inadequate sleep is a widespread public health concern, impacting physical and mental health, as well as cognitive well-being. This study explores the link between sleep quality, the inflammatory marker interleukin-6 (IL-6), and cognitive function in two age groups (18-25 years and 35 years and above) at Gulf Medical University.
